Output 876487650671dbda585e3fbe4995b76a12f15d5885083e2ea69aaba41944f267:1

value
30761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4cd410a2e62d2904ef3eb6629ccf6b46d6ccafb7 OP_EQUAL
address
38hFKf2KeanwdfvSLbaw8YVVYNjETW7vTU
transaction
876487650671dbda585e3fbe4995b76a12f15d5885083e2ea69aaba41944f267
spent
true